Table 2 Vernacular names used by indigenous people of Nepal for lichen species

From: Indigenous knowledge and use of lichens by the lichenophilic communities of the Nepal Himalaya

Vernacular name

Meaning

Thallus organization or species

Caste or language

Jhyauu

Unnecessary stuff

All

Nepali

Jhulo

Brittle things

Foliose

Nepali

Tarey

Look like stars

Crustose

Nepali

Dankini Chyauu

Witch mushroom

Thamnolia vermicularis

Nepali

Maangmaa

Edible stuff

All

Sherpa, Lama

Myann

Inedible stuff

All

Sherpa

Yangben

No specific meaning

All

Limbu, Rai

Lunhokva

No specific meaning

All

Bantawa Raia

Atrong Carpob

Hay/Thread like

Thamnolia vermicularis

Himali Bhotia

Shingdrakb

On tree trunk

Fruticose, Foliose

Himali Bhotia

Chodrakb

On marshy habitat

Fruticose

Himali Bhotia

Dhodrakb

On rock

Crustose

Himali Bhotia

Shingbal, Ser Kue, Thangbu, Balteb

 

Usnea longissima

Bhotia/Kham

Budhnaac

 

All
